1 Pa. Code § 301.4. Expiration of time period for delivery of regulations or reports.

§ 301.4. Expiration of time period for delivery of regulations or reports.

 (a)  The time period for an agency to deliver a regulation or report to the Commission or a committee will end on the first business day after the expiration day established in the act or this part if the expiration day is one of the following:

   (1)  A legal holiday.

   (2)  Declared a holiday by the Office of Administration.

   (3)  A day on which Commonwealth, Commission or committee offices located in Harrisburg are closed due to emergency circumstances.

   (4)  A day on which the staff offices of the Commission or Senate or House of Representatives are officially closed.

   (5)  A Saturday or Sunday.

 (b)  A part-day holiday is considered a normal business day and not a day that would require the extension of a time period for delivery.

 (c)  The Commission will stamp the date and time of delivery of a regulation on the transmittal sheet and on the regulatory analysis form.

Source

   The provisions of this §  301.4 amended March 26, 2004, effective March 27, 2004, 34 Pa.B. 1681. Immediately preceding text appears at serial page (257274).
